Protesters Clash With Police After Three Militants, Woman Killed In Batmaloo Gunfight
UPDATED: September 17, 2020, 3:02 PM
Kashmiri protestors clash with police after a gunbattle between militants and security forces in Batamaloo area of Srinagar left three militants and a local woman dead. Police used tear smoke shells to chase away the protesters.
